The Tuffy Series II Full Center Console is a rugged, vehicle-specific security solution for Jeep Wrangler TJ models (1997-2006). Featuring a patented Pry-Guard II steel latch, a 10 tumbler double-bitted push button lock with pin-lock design, and weather-resistant construction, it offers superior protection and durability. Enhanced with a marine-grade vinyl padded armrest, oversized anti-rattle cup holders, and a removable tray, this console combines security with everyday convenience and comfort.

Best choice for locking console
It’s easy to install, and it fit great. You might have to drill 2 holes through your floor, but you can seal them if you’re concerned about rust/moisture. You may also need to play with it a little to make sure it doesn’t rub on your parking brake or mess with your shifter. It’s easy, though. There’s plenty of room in it, and I like the larger cup holders. I found the arm rest to be at a great height, and it’s comfortable to rest my arm on when driving. You will lose the slightly larger coin cubby under your radio from the stock console, but that isn’t a tough thing to handle with all of the space you will gain, especially if you didn’t have a center console. There are some little things that you may need to work around, such as a bolt that is located in the front cup holder that will not let your cup sit level, and a couple more in the main compartment. I cut out some small pads from a shop mat fits in the cup holder and the bottom of the console that lays over them. It gives a flat surface and a little padding.
